WESTERN CAROLINA is 7-2 and has been close in most games. They have 4 overtime wins: over UNC Asheville, Tennessee Tech, NC A&T, and an unusually weak College of Charleston at 2-5. They have not lost an overtime game this season. One of their 2 losses was a 2 pointer: 64-66 to Troy. The other a blowout to VCU. Like last year they are still dangerous on offense and weak on defense: Kenpom rates them 195 overall, but 147th on Offense, and 260th on Defense.

Mason Faulkner controls the game with the ball in his hands at point, and can either score (16.4 ppg) or make the assist (4.6 ast, 2nd in the SoCon to Neftali Alvarez). His stats are very similar to last year’s, but he’s hotter from 3 (.407 to .313). Matt Halvorsen is having a blistering senior season, scoring 15.7 ppg on .420 from 3 with 3.8 makes (tie for 5th in D1 and 2nd in the SoCon to Kaiden Rice). Freshman Sin’Cere McMahon is gaining playing time (16.0 min) with strong shooting from 3 (1.0 makes - .500). Former all-freshman Kameron Gibson has not played. Is he injured?

6-9 235 Xavier Cork has made an enormous step forward offensively, averaging 15.4 ppg (it was 4.1 last year in less than half the minutes). He’s second in the SoCon with 2.4 blocks (to 7-1 Hayden Koval’s 2.8), and averages 6.6 rebounds.

The newest addition is a big one: the NCAA blanket waiver has allowed 6-7 222 Cory Hightower, a Flint, Michigan, native and Junior transfer from Presbyterian, to become eligible. He is a former Big South All Freshman, and honorable mention all-conference as a Sophomore. He took the floor for the first time in their last game against College of Charleston and got 17 points, 7 rebounds and 3 assists (but also 4 t.o.’s) in 34 minutes. They are a much more dangerous team with him.

This will be tough. The Bucs MUST show more consistent effort than they did the last two games against Lee and Alabama, especially on the boards. Kenpom has it for the Bucs 72-69. The Cats will get their points, so the Bucs must take advantage of their defensive lapses to score themselves.
